Adding a Cat Flap to Your Bifold Doors
페이지 정보
![profile_image](https://noblepicks.co.kr/img/no_profile.gif)
본문
Integrating a cat flap in your bifold doors can offer many benefits to you and your cat. It can also stop extreme heat or cold from entering your home.
First, you need to take measurements of your pet to determine the size of door flap you need. This will enable you to design a cat flap hole that is the right size.
Outdoor Access
Even those with no DIY skills can install a cat flap onto an external backdoor. This will cut down on the cost and hassle of hiring a carpenter or handyman to do the job for you.
Adding a cat flap to your bifold doors will allow you to allow your cat full outdoor access to the patio or garden without having to open and close the door. This can help reduce issues with behavior like avoidance of litter boxes, destructiveness and boredom that can arise when your pet is indoors for long periods of time. The flap lets cats engage in natural behaviors like hunting or socializing with other animals. This can improve their mental and physical well-being.
cat flap glass door installation near me flaps for doors can be affixed to all kinds of doors, but the most popular choice is a magnetic cat flap that only opens when it detects the microchip inside your pet's collar. This stops rogue cats and other animals from gaining access to your home.
These cat flaps are compatible with uPVC or composite doors. If you have modern composite doors that are energy efficient then they are built to be more secure and weatherproof than uPVC doors, so changing them to be a cat flap can be slightly more challenging than with the traditional uPVC back door with cat flap fitted door.
It is recommended to read the instructions that come with your cat flap in upvc door cost flap prior to beginning any installation. You will be given the exact measurements of your door, as well as a list of the equipment you'll require. You will also need a pencil, tape measure as well as a spirit level. You will also need the drill that has an jigsaw blade that can be used to cut the hole.
After cutting the opening for your new cat flap it is now time to install it. Begin by marking the screw holes using a pencil on the cat flap itself the place they should be placed on the door. Once the flap is placed, use your spirit level and secure it firmly to the door. Make holes in the designated spots on the door, then secure the cat flap using the bolts supplied.
Security
A cat flap added to your bifold doors is a great method to allow your pet freedom to come and go at their own pace. However, it also poses a security risk as other animals and cats could use the flap to enter your home as well. There is a solution for this issue: a secure, locking cat flap. You can lock the door manually or remotely. This will keep unwanted animals from your home, your pet secure, and burglars away from your valuables.
The majority of cat flaps are fitted with the security feature, which includes SmartCat flaps that recognise your pet's chip and only let them in. The lock is simple to use, and you can choose to let your cat out or in manually or to switch it to a battery-only mode that only works at night to conserve energy.

The best way to install a cat flap on your bifold door is to have it fitted professionally. This will ensure that the opening is perfectly aligned with the flap and that no damage or unattractive marks are caused to the door surface. You can also fit the cat flap by yourself, but this will require some DIY skills and the right tools.
A jigsaw is the best tool to cut the hole in the cat flap It is recommended that you wear a mask to shield yourself from inhaling sawdust. To avoid cutting too many times, it is best to work slowly and cautiously. It is also possible to cover any screw holes with blanking plugs once you have finished the installation. This will make the look more professional.
You should always review the directions provided with the cat flap you purchase, as there are some minor variations between the different types. The instructions will also include the gap size that is required and drilling and jigsawing directions. It's also an excellent idea to determine the thickness of your door, because certain models are specifically designed to work with particular doors or building materials.
For example, v.gd wood doors are more difficult to cut than uPVC, and care should be taken when installing any kind of cat flap to ensure it is compatible. Experienced installers can use specialised equipment to create a precise opening for the flap without compromising integrity of the door's structure.
Appearance
The integration of cat flaps in bifold doors is a sign of the constant evolution of modern home design that focuses on both aesthetics and functionality. These innovative features will improve your living space while improving your pet's comfort.
Fitting a cat flap into the door is a straightforward process, assuming that the door has a flat panel at its bottom. Then, you can screw the cat flap into your door without damaging its weather-proof seal. The first step is to measure the thickness of your door and purchase an animal flap that is the proper size for it. Some flaps for cats come with a template, which makes the task easier. You can use the templates to drill holes in the corners of the flap.
When you install a cat flap into wood or uPVC, you can provide additional protection by securing the edges with a protective coating to prevent water damage and rot. This will protect your pet against the cold, should they enter and exit through the door during winter.
You can also buy stylish barriers to keep your cat inside the house. They can be powder coated in the same colour as your door to give it an elegant and seamless appearance. This is what we did with our Orchard Road Project where the aluminum frame was coated to match the colour of the pet doors to create a seamless appearance.
If you want to install a cat flap on a composite or replacement upvc door panels with cat flap door, you'll need the assistance of an experienced glazier. Altering these doors can cause damage to their warranty and void their weather-tight seals.
